seems that unlinking your cap one account (in cap one) from quicken is the solution. follow this quicken instruction to unlink. https://www.quicken.com/support/how-remove-authorization-capital-one-account-download-quicken
then just re-authorize (re-link).
will see if it stays working tomorrow!
